LINUX.ORG.RU

(K)Ubuntu 10.04 и драйвер Nvidia


0

0

Обновил Kubuntu с 9.10 до 10.04, в результате перестал ставиться драйвер Nvidia: и официальным инсталлятором (ошибка при сборке модуля ядра) (правда, в Release Notes написано, что и не должен работать), и из репозитория (nvidia-current) (иксы запускаются, но без 3D-ускорения). До обновления Ubuntu стоял драйвер с сайта Nvidia. После неудачной попытки поставить его после обновления, я его удалил. Сейчас задача — поставить драйвер хотя бы из репозитория.

☆☆☆☆☆

у меня после обновления до 10.4 с 9.10 пропало 3D на офф. дровах нвидии - слил последние дрова с сайта - все починилось.

dreamer ★★★★★
()
Ответ на: комментарий от dreamer

Как ты его поставил? Я же говорю, что у меня он не ставится: не может собрать модуль ядра. Хотя вроде всё, что нужно для сборки, есть.

Ttt ☆☆☆☆☆
() автор топика
Ответ на: комментарий от megabaks

tim@tim-pc:~$ gcc -v Using built-in specs. Target: x86_64-linux-gnu Configured with: ../src/configure -v --with-pkgversion='Ubuntu 4.4.3-4ubuntu5' --with-bugurl=file:///usr/share/doc/gcc-4.4/README.Bugs --enable-languages=c,c++,fortran,objc,obj-c++ --prefix=/usr --enable-shared --enable-multiarch --enable-linker-build-id --with-system-zlib --libexecdir=/usr/lib --without-included-gettext --enable-threads=posix --with-gxx-include-dir=/usr/include/c++/4.4 --program-suffix=-4.4 --enable-nls --enable-clocale=gnu --enable-libstdcxx-debug --enable-plugin --enable-objc-gc --disable-werror --with-arch-32=i486 --with-tune=generic --enable-checking=release --build=x86_64-linux-gnu --host=x86_64-linux-gnu --target=x86_64-linux-gnu Thread model: posix gcc version 4.4.3 (Ubuntu 4.4.3-4ubuntu5)

tim@tim-pc:~$ uname -a Linux tim-pc 2.6.32-22-generic #33-Ubuntu SMP Wed Apr 28 13:28:05 UTC 2010 x86_64 GNU/Linux tim@tim-pc:~$ cat /proc/version Linux version 2.6.32-22-generic (buildd@yellow) (gcc version 4.4.3 (Ubuntu 4.4.3-4ubuntu5) ) #33-Ubuntu SMP Wed Apr 28 13:28:05 UTC 2010

Выходит, что одинаковой — 4.4.3

Ttt ☆☆☆☆☆
() автор топика

Вроде установилось. Ставил по этой подсказке: http://forum.ubuntu.ru/index.php?topic=88528.0 (там надо модуль nouveau в чёрный список добавить). Ну и зачем они этот nouveau добавляли?
И ведь ещё зачем-то участвуют в его разработке. Есть же много железа, на которое спеки есть, а Linux-драйвера нет, даже проприетарного.

Ttt ☆☆☆☆☆
() автор топика

у меня было также при обновлении с 8.04 до 8.10 - в итоге, я плюнул на все, и установил 8.10 с нуля.

lexxus-lex ★★★
()
Ответ на: комментарий от justuser

добавил в блеклист nouveau, загрузились иксы

от греха подальше стер пакет

дрова ставил с офф сайта, завелось

правда, бутсплеш глючит страшно

Ingvarr ★★★★
()
Ответ на: комментарий от Ttt

плюсую

nouveau гемороя дает немеряно, профита с него (лично мне) ноль, не заводится не на десктопе, ни на ноуте

Ingvarr ★★★★
()
Ответ на: комментарий от justuser

> Я его просто удалил, в смысле пакет.

+1, ибо вообще не работает.

isden ★★★★★
()
Ответ на: комментарий от isden

отлично

хорошо я десктопом не пользуюсь уже давно

скажу по-секрету, нуво затолкали даже в слаку. там тоже не грузится нихера, даже до логина

Ingvarr ★★★★
()
Ответ на: комментарий от Ingvarr

> скажу по-секрету, нуво затолкали даже в слаку. там тоже не грузится нихера, даже до логина

спрашивается, где же логика? зачем пихать неработающую поделку по умолчанию?

isden ★★★★★
()
Ответ на: комментарий от isden

у меня возникает тот же вопрос

ответа я на него так и не нашел

хотя, наверное, логика в том, что оно открытое.

поставил, нихера не работает, начал править исходники. мб они так себе помощников набирают? :)

Ingvarr ★★★★
()
Ответ на: комментарий от isden

>спрашивается, где же логика? зачем пихать неработающую поделку по умолчанию?

Оно пашет, и вполне нормально, для первой загрузки и обычной работы вполне пойдет, вот 3D и тп надо ставить проприетарный драйвер.

т.е. расчет на то, что изначально работает, если захотел 3D - ставь-настраивай, но до этого дойдет только минимально продвинутый юзверь, а он осилит почитать замечания к выпуску и сделать как надо - а новичкам и нуово покатит.

Так мыслю.

justuser ★★
()
Ответ на: комментарий от justuser

а у меня не пашет. удается загрузиться только если отключить сплэш в grub'е. более того, в иксах не удается выставить нативное разрешение матрицы ноута. да и тут вон за сегодня уже 3-4 треда было про это.

isden ★★★★★
()
Ответ на: комментарий от isden

~$ lspci |grep nV
01:00.0 VGA compatible controller: nVidia Corporation G98 [GeForce 9300M GS] (rev a1)

Всё ок. Но, я сменил Кубунтовскую тему плимута на Убунтовскую, снес пакет нуово и только потом ставил дрова - всё грузится ровно и работает.

justuser ★★
()
Ответ на: комментарий от justuser

> удали тему кубунты, она глючит - поставь убунтовскую

а я кубунтовскую и не ставил, убунтовская изначально была.

isden ★★★★★
()
Ответ на: комментарий от isden

Тогда не знаю) Но у меня изначально встала кубунтовская, и не корректно отображалась, заменил все ок, а потом и дрова встали, из репов а не с сайта.

justuser ★★
()
Ответ на: комментарий от isden

бутсплэш (plymouth) жестко завязан на libdrm-nouveau1.

Емнип, плимут завязан на KMS. А то, что блобописатели его ниасилили - пишите письма блобописателям ;-). Но они вроде бы говорили, что и не будут его асиливать. А редхат не будет асиливать блоб. Вот так и живем.

P.S.

nvidia 8400 + нуво, плимут работает, 2д работает, блоб не нужен.

vga ★★
()
Ответ на: комментарий от isden

Каноникалу? Ну у меня есть соображения, почему. Потому что усплеш нужно пилить самому, а плимут пилит редхат. Вот так просто.

Не, они конечно расскажут, что плимут - наше все, что усплеш сильно тормозил загрузку, глючил, и т.д. и т.п. Но что-то мне кажется, что все проще - зачем что-то делать самому, если есть редхат с новелом.

vga ★★
()
Ответ на: комментарий от justuser

>а новичкам и нуово покатит.

А новичкам разве не надо, чтобы работали ETQW, Savage 2 и свистопердёж, который, как им показывали, в 100 раз круче, чем в визде?=)

Оно пашет, и вполне нормально, для первой загрузки и обычной работы вполне пойдет, вот 3D и тп надо ставить проприетарный драйвер.


У меня почему-то не заработал. Карта — 9800GTX+. Это я что-то не так сделал, или он только на раритетных картах работает? Да, мне лень сходить на их страницу и посмотреть поддерживаемые чипы.

Ttt ☆☆☆☆☆
() автор топика

Такое ощущение, что Canonical катится в самизнаетечто. Оказывают SaaS-услуги, барыжат проприетарной музыкой, теперь ещё под видом избавления от а-рабства суют в дистрибутив бесперспективный недоделанный nouveau, который даже не заменишь на банальный зонд, но хотя бы работающий. Лучше бы, например, работали с производителями ноутбуков в плане поддержки Linux. Или чем-либо подобным занимались, чтобы с железом проблем было меньше.

Ttt ☆☆☆☆☆
() автор топика

Странно, обновил 9.10 до 10.04. Как стоял блоб нвидиа, так и стоит. Все работает, ничего не ломалось. Вроде как даже версия блоба не поменялась (но тут могу ошибаться).

Toll ★★
()
Ответ на: комментарий от Ingvarr

> nouveau гемороя дает немеряно

Убунтойды скоро и пальцем пошевелить будет лень.


профита с него (лично мне) ноль


http://www.linux.org.ru/news/hardware/4704381

Имхо, впихнули бы лучше бы vesa. Хотя, с другой стороны, тогда нуво никто б не пилил.

Deleted
()
Ответ на: комментарий от Ttt

> теперь ещё под видом избавления от а-рабства суют в дистрибутив бесперспективный недоделанный nouveau, который даже не заменишь на банальный зонд, но хотя бы работающий

Руки, руки.

Deleted
()
Ответ на: комментарий от isden

> бутсплэш (plymouth) жестко завязан на libdrm-nouveau1

Мдааа... Лучше б они выкинули подальше все сплеши, и сделали чисто текстовую загрузку (только не vga=normal, а какой-нибудь vga=792) с цветными буковками, как в генте.

Cancellor ★★★★☆
()
Ответ на: комментарий от vga

> nvidia 8400 + нуво, плимут работает, 2д работает, блоб не нужен.

vdpau нет, да и сомневаюсь, что 2d у нуво лучше.

P.S. 3d не нужно

Но они вроде бы говорили, что и не будут его асиливать.


А я слышал, что наоборот, вскоре появится. Но пруф не дам.

Deleted
()
Ответ на: комментарий от Deleted

Дело не в руках, а в том, что надо догадаться, что надо выпилить модуль nouveau. Но ни в документации к Ubuntu (в Release notes вообще написано, что пакет с сайта nvidia работать не будет), ни тем более в инструкции под установке зонда от nvidia, это не написано.

Ttt ☆☆☆☆☆
() автор топика

>Обновил Kubuntu с 9.10 до 10.04

>из репозитория (nvidia-current)

>стоял драйвер с сайта Nvidia

Всё-таки убунтоиды такие убунтоиды... У меня нет слов.

Insomnium ★★★★
()
Ответ на: комментарий от Cancellor

> aptitude remove не сделает буковки цветными :-)

нет, но зато уберет бутсплэш. потом sudo vi /etc/defaults/grub - убираем quiet splash, sudo update-grub, и имеем цветные буковки при загрузке :)

isden ★★★★★
()
Ответ на: комментарий от anonymous

Ты не перепутал слова «копать» и «курить»? Если имел в виду именно курение, то я пока ещё верен ЛОРу, поэтому, если буду курить, то только Донской Табак, а никакой не Беломор.

Ttt ☆☆☆☆☆
() автор топика
Ответ на: комментарий от Ttt

нет, я именно про физический труд супротив дачи советов космического масштаба для canonical :) и да, nouveau работает, блоб не нужен. правда это в генте, в бунте думается тоже все ок

anonymous
()
Ответ на: комментарий от anonymous

nuoveau работает не на всех картах и неполнофункционален. Поэтому без неназываемого зонда можно далеко не всегда обойтись. И они явно не специально сделали, что зонд конфликтует с нуво, а из-за кривизны рук.

Ttt ☆☆☆☆☆
() автор топика
Ответ на: комментарий от isden

sudo apt-get install v86d hwinfo

выбрал нужное
sudo hwinfo --framebuffer

В /etc/default/grub

GRUB_CMDLINE_LINUX_DEFAULT=«quiet splash video=uvesafb:mode_option=1280x1024-16»
...
GRUB_GFXMODE=1280х1024

В /etc/initramfs-tools/modules добавил uvesafb mode_option=1280x1024-16

В /etc/initramfs-tools/conf.d/splash FRAMEBUFFER=y

И
sudo update-grub2
sudo update-initramfs -u

Работает на проприетарных дровах (195 с реп)

Нашёл здесь http://idyllictux.wordpress.com/2010/04/26/lucidubuntu-10-04-high-resolution-...

Да, ничего (nouveau) не сносил и т.п.

amorpher 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.